Are there any monkeys in the Caribbean islands?

In fact there are only four islands where Caribbean monkeys roam wild and free – St Kitts, Nevis, Saint Martin, and Barbados – once home to notorious pirates, now home to a new breed of outlaw. There were more primate species throughout the islands, once, but almost all have since gone extinct.

What monkeys live on islands?

Old World monkeys (Chlorocebus sabaeus and Cercopithecus mona) have been introduced to some of the Lesser Antilles. Rhesus macaques (Macaca mulatta) have been introduced to a couple of islands off the coast of Puerto Rico, namely Cayo Santiago and Desecheo Island.

Are there primates in Puerto Rico?

Primates are not native to Puerto Rico. But the island has been home to one monkey species since the 1950s, when scientists brought them here for medical experiments. The animals -- descendants of the patas and rhesus monkeys that escaped from research labs -- are fertile and aggressive.

Are there monkeys in Barbados?

Barbados Green Monkeys

All across Barbados you will find this michevious little creatures including in the gullies that run across the island and even in peoples gardens! The green monkeys found in Barbados originally came from Senegal and the Gambia in West Africa approximately 350 years ago.

Why is the Jamaican monkey extinct?

The Jamaican monkey is thought to have gone extinct in the 1700s due to human activity. Its fragmentary fossils indicate that it was a slow moving, tree-dwelling creature unlike any other primate found in the Americas.

What animal is Aruba known?

In 2012 Aruba also promoted an animal to a national symbol: the Aruban burrowing owl - locally known as Shoco. This owl is a sub-species of the burrowing owl that lives only in Aruba. It's name is derived from its unusual habit of nesting underground.
